老板要求我做一个基于opencv结合视频传输进行实时视频传输,在mac上安装python什么的倒是不难,本身马刺就有了python的环境,但是装opencv是真的费劲,总是弄不对,废了老半天劲弄上写下来在之后再用到的时候可以继续用。
跟着好几个攻略走,不是出现了这个问题就是那个问题,现在贴上最后采用的方式,也是最不用思考只要一步一步做就可以的方式。什么cmake,又要写一堆乱七八糟的脚本什么的太费劲了,所以最终我才用了Homebrew的方式,homebrew是一个mac上的包管理器
具体的步骤在这里 点击打开链接 https://blog.csdn.net/qq_23729557/article/details/54692873
只需按照步骤把命令行里的东西粘进去就可以啦~~~~
之后有一些比较需要注意的点
Pycharm里external libraries 的转换,例如我之前默认的是python3.7现在想变成2.7,只需要该彼岸Pychram里reference就可以了,从setting里更改后还是需要在reference里重新更改一遍的。
判断opencv装没装上应该先从终端python进入看有没有安上,直接输入python然后输入import cv2就可以了,若不报错,可能就是oycharm里路径的问题,一般就是opencv装在了别的python下。
完美
撒花